World renown screenwriting instructor & professor Pilar Alessandra talks simplifing story and writing craft

Takeaways:
Writers often worry too much about making mistakes.Many new writers write stories that aren't their own.Finding your unique voice is crucial in writing.Setting time limits can help overcome writer's block.Originality doesn't mean complete uniqueness; it's about fresh perspectives.Loglines are essential for focusing your story.Successful writers enjoy the process and are open to experimentation.Playfulness in writing can lead to better creativity.Receiving notes should be about understanding intent, not just following advice.Writing partnerships require clear communication and agreements.
Summary
Pilar Alessandra discussing common mistakes new writers make, the importance of finding one's unique voice, and strategies for overcoming writer's block. She emphasizes the significance of originality in storytelling, the role of loglines, and the dynamics of writing partnerships. Pilar also touches on creating faith-based stories without being preachy, the element of surprise in storytelling, and the importance of playfulness in the writing process. Throughout the discussion, she provides practical tips and encourages writers to embrace their creativity and enjoy the journey of storytelling.
